Usain Bolt reckons London’s thriving Jamaican community could help propel him to another monumental Olympic performance as the sprinter seeks to repeat his triple gold-medal haul from Beijing four years ago.
With less than five months to go until Bolt defends his 100, 200 and 4x100 metres relay titles, the 25-year-old remains characteristically relaxed and hopes his compatriots will roar him to victory.
